Across social media platforms, a new wave of numerology predictions has captured public attention. Posts circulating on ...
Every SLTDA (Sri Lanka Tourism Development Authority) press release now leads with the same headline: India is Sri Lanka’s “star market.” The numbers seem to prove it, 531,511 Indian arrivals in 2025, ...